Karen Dubrow holds two doctorates. She has a Doctor of Philosophy Degree in Orthopedic Manual Physical Therapy. Karen Dubrow was the first to receive the Doctorate of Orthopedic Manual Physical Therapy in 1999 from the Ola Grimsby Institute. She graduated with a Bachelor’s Degree in Physical Therapy from Washington University, St. Louis. She then began her clinical work at the same time pursuing and achieving a Master of Science in Physical Therapy from the Graduate School of Texas Woman’s University, School of Physical Therapy. Dr. Dubrow continued with postgraduate work in Manual Therapy, receiving her Equivalency of a Nordic Manual Therapy Certification by the Nordic Group of Specialists in Manual Therapy. She continued her studies with the Ola Grimsby Institute, completing her Part II Manual Therapy Certification, her Master’s degree in Orthopedic Manual Therapy, culminating in her Doctorate of Manual Therapy, and then the Ph.D. She is a Fellow of the American Academy of Orthopedic Manual Physical Therapy. She has owned her practice in Plano, Texas since 1990. She treats patients full-time in Plano, Texas, and is Research Chair For PhD for the Ola Grimsby Institute and a Fellowship Mentor for AAOMPT on a part-time basis.

Karen has lived in Plano 20+ years, since marriage. She is a native Dallasite and has lived in the metroplex her entire life with the exception of college. She actively participates in local civics, and is the Chair of the Animal Shelter Advisory Committee of Plano. Additionally, Karen serves in various positions for AAOMPT.
